Course Curriculum Overview

4

Its a nice course structure based on the subjects covered in 4 years of btech life.It is based on food,aquaculture,post harvest operations,instrumentation,surveying and levelling etc.It also covers some part of civil and mechanical engg.Apart from that it is based on proper agricultural process

Internships Opportunities

Yes,they provide two internships one at the end of fourth semister and another after the end of sixth semister.I did my internships from biswanath chariali in farm machinery and power and the second one from neriwalm in water resouce use and management.

Exam Structure

The exam structure is done in three ways.The midsem,internal and external exams.The midsem consists of 30 marks,the internal of 20 marks and the external is of 50 marks asper the new rule of cbcs.If any student fails in midsem or internal he/she cannot seat for the external exam.

Admission

Firstly there was a written exam and based on the cutoff the interview was held.The students who cleared the cutoff in written were called for the interview.As my written and interview were upto the mark and the faculties saw that this student must get a chance in this dept.So,i guess thus i was selected.

Placement Experience:

From 5th sem students are allowed to participate in oncampus summar internship and from. 7th semester starting they are allowed for 6 month internship and Full time roles . There is a Training and placement Cell in our college there are some heads of this cell they are senior professors and it have final year students in senior coordinator position and 3 rd year study as probationary. Students bring the companies which fulfills the criteria of TNP cell and each company have their own eligibility criteria and selection procedure. Mostly companies allows 6 cgpa without any active backlog students . But some high paying companies requires 7 or more cgpa . In 3rd year Cisco , microsoft, public sapiens, Tech Mahindra, Accenture ,Oracle and many more companies visited in our campus and hired good amounts of students for summer internship and mostly offers full time role as ppo to students. In 4th year a lots of company like Novartis, amazon, flipkart,aditya birla, Cisco , Deloitte, oracle,ukg, Motorola, siemens , IBM and many more startups visited college and hired .Some paid 15+ CTC and some 6 to 10 CTC . Almost 40% of students are placed till December this year from each branch . Placement Experience:

From 6th semester students are offered various internship opportunities and placements opportunities start afterhand from the onset of 8th semester. Last year in 2024, the placement record stood at the highest pachage offered 52.89LPA and an average of 13.54LPA. More than 200 companies visited and more than 600 offers were made.
